Analysis

In 2024, short-term debt in Congo stood at 86.6%.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 214.1% on the previous year and up 1,923.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, short-term debt in Congo peaked at 20,444.8% in 1998 and was at its lowest, 2.6%, in 2011.

That places Congo 15th out of 111 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Short-term debt includes all debt having an original maturity of one year or less and interest in arrears on long-term debt. Total reserves includes gold.
